Q: Is 742,845,259 a Composite Number?

 A: Yes, 742,845,259 is a composite number.

Why is 742,845,259 a composite number?

A composite number is a number that can be divided evenly by more numbers than 1 and itself. It is the opposite of a prime number.

The number 742,845,259 can be evenly divided by 1 13 57,141,943 and 742,845,259, with no remainder.

Since 742,845,259 cannot be divided by just 1 and 742,845,259, it is a composite number.
